Effect of Anesthesia on Optic Nerve Sheath Diameter in Patients Undergoing Robot-assisted Laparoscopic Prostatectomy

Effect of Inhalation Anesthesia With Sevoflurane and Total Intravenous Anesthesia With Propofol on Optic Nerve Sheath Diameter in Patients Undergoing Robot-assisted Laparoscopic Prostatectomy

Brief summary

The purpose of this study was to evaluate the difference between the optic nerve sheath diameter measured during total intravenous anesthesia and the optic nerve sheath diameter measured during inhalation anesthesia in patients undergoing robot-assisted laparoscopic prostatectomy.

Detailed description

The purpose of this study was to evaluate the difference between the optic nerve sheath diameter measured during total intravenous anesthesia with propofol and remifentanil and the optic nerve sheath diameter measured during inhalation anesthesia with sevoflurane and remifentanil in patients undergoing robot-assisted laparoscopic prostatectomy.

Interventions

PROCEDURETotal intravenous anesthesia

Total intravenous anesthesia with propofol and remifentanil

PROCEDUREInhalation anesthesia

Inhalation anesthesia with sevoflurane and remifentanil

Inclusion criteria

Patients who have undergone a robot-assisted laparoscopic prostatectomy with a prostate cancer and who are 20 years of age or older and under 80 years of age and who agree to participate in this study.

Exclusion criteria

Patients with a history of cerebral hemorrhage or cerebral infarction, Patients \< 20 years of age, Patients ≥ 80 years of age, Patients with unexpected hemodynamic instability during surgery, Failure to measure optic nerve sheath diameter.
